We ran into the same problem when migrating away from Zarafa, and successfully used imapsync . Be aware that the IMAP-server included in Zarafa isn't great. We had some accounts with folders that the "normal" Zarafa interface could work with just fine, but which its IMAP-server could not access. From memory, the culprit was forward slashes. So scan the mailbox first, and eliminate the forward slashes from any folder name.
